  • 대표적인 소프트웨어 프로세스 심사 모델로서 ISO/IEC 15504(일명 SPICE)와 CMM은 숙련된 전문 심사원을 통하여 소프트웨어 프로세스의 능력수준을 결정한다. 그러나 이들 모델들은 프로세스 측정을 위한 체계적인 메트릭스를 제공하지 않으므로 심사원은 심사대상 프로세스의 정량적인 수준 측정을 위하여 주관적인 판단을 통해 프로세스를 평가해 오고 있다. 본 논문에서는 프로세스의 정량적이고 객관적인 측정을 위하여 기초 품질 메트릭스를 정의하고 CMM과 ISO/IEC 15504에서 정의한 프로세스 분야에 대한 표준 메트릭스를 제안한다. 또한 표준 메트릭스를 조직에 적용하기 위한 프로세스 측정 절차와 가이드라인을 제시한다. 이를 통해서 조직 내의 프로세스에 대한 객관적 평가와 수준을 결정할 수 있으며 향후 개선을 위한 관리가 용이하다.

  • Recently, increasing attention has been paid to building the software quality and software productivity due to ongoing software crisis. To overcome such problem, one of the many alternatives is to use the capability maturity model (CMM) suggested by the Software Engineering Institute(SEI), focusing on the improvement of software progress. This research is proposed the theoretical framework for CMM based on the previous studies, and review the status of software process on the software development organization. We then examine the impact of the software process capability on the organizational performance including financial measures and non-financial measures. Hypotheses on software process capability were tested 144 organizational units. The 62.5% of foreign companies are distribute to the second and third level, the Korean firms in this study are indicated the first level. Result indicate that maturity of software process may be served the key predictor of organizational performance, in particular the positive relationship between the software process and non-financial performance index such as customer service, IT Infrastructure, marketing, supplier and purchaser, production and operation.

  • As users of internet-based software applications increase, functional and non-functional problems for software applications are quickly exposed to user reviews. These user reviews are an important source of information for software improvement. User review mining has become an important topic of intelligent software engineering. This study proposes a user review mining method for software improvement. User review data collected by crawling on the app review page is analyzed to check user satisfaction. It analyzes the sentiment of positive and negative that users feel with a machine learning method. And it analyzes user requirement issues through topic analysis based on structural topic modeling. The user review mining process proposed in this study conducted a case study with the a non-face-to-face video conferencing app. Software improvement through user review mining contributes to the user lock-in effect and extending the life cycle of the software. The results of this study will contribute to providing insight on improvement not only for developers, but also for service operators and marketing.

  • SPI (Software Process Improvement) activities have been considered one of the crucial approaches to achieve high quality, productivity and timely delivery of software products and services. The basic premise of SPI model is that higher maturity levels lead to better performance. In this research, the relationships between SPI results and performance were empirically investigated with Korean software companies. CMM key process areas were categorized into two dimensions, "Process Implementation" and "Quantitative Management". The relationship between process implementation and performance was significant, but the relationship between quantitative management and performance was insignificant. The control variable, size of OU(Organizational Unit), did not have significant impact on the relationships between SPI activities and OU performance.

  • For mobile service organizations, it is one of the most important tasks to reflect users' opinions rapidly and accurately. In this study, the process is defined to elicit requirements of software/system improvement for mobile application by extracting and refining from users' opinion in mobile app, and detailed activities procession method in this processing are also proposed. The process consists of 3 activities to get requirements of software/system improvement for mobile app. First activity is to transform mobile app to software structure and define term dictionary. Second activity is to elicit simple sentences based on software from users' opinion and refine them. The last activity is to integrate and adjust refined requirements. To verify the usability and validity of the proposed process and the methods, the outputs of manual processing and semi-automated processing were compared. As a result, efficiency and improvement possibility of the process were confirmed through extraction ratio of requirements, comparison of execution time, and analysis of agreement ratio.

  • Recently, CMM have been recognized as a critical factor to validate the competitiveness of software organizations, even if the organizations have already achieved the ISO9001 certification. Furthermore, the new version of ISO9001:2000 is being required instead of ISO9001:1994. Both CMM and ISO9001 have a common point that they pursuit quality improvement for the organizations processes and products. Therefore, it is important to understand the similarities of specific requirements between the two models in software organizations which attempt to employ both of the models. From this background, this paper compares CMM and ISO9001 by considering the versions in 1994 and 2000 of ISO9001. The results of this research are likely to help software organizations ma]fe a decision for a strategy to adopt CMM and ISO9001.
